Written information that relatives of adult intensive care unit patients would like to receive- A comparison to published recommendations and opinion of staff members
Critical Care Medicine, 07/01/09
Soltner C et al. - Opinions of relatives should be taken into account when designing ICU information booklets. Relatives want more information than that anticipated by physicians or suggested in guidelines, but the youngest or the less-educated ones may respond less favorably to written information.
